Bulenox vs Elite Trader Funding: Detailed Analysis
Bulenox and Elite Trader Funding are both Futures firms.
Pricing
In terms of pricing, Elite Trader Funding is more affordable with challenges starting at $57, which is $68 less than Bulenox's starting price of $125. Bulenox offers 5 challenge options, while Elite Trader Funding offers 15.
Account Sizes
On account sizing, Bulenox offers account sizes from $25 to $250 across 5 funding tiers, while Elite Trader Funding offers account sizes from $10 to $250 across 6 funding tiers. Picking the right tier matters because both the entry cost and the maximum capital you can scale to are tied to the account size you start with.
Trading Platforms
For trading platforms, Bulenox supports Rithmic, while Elite Trader Funding runs on Trading View, NinjaTrader, Tradovate and Rithmic. If you already trade on a specific platform, this can be the deciding factor between the two.
Profit Split & Payouts
Bulenox offers 100% first $10K, then 90% profit split, while Elite Trader Funding offers Keep up to 100%. Bulenox pays out Weekly (on Wednesdays), and Elite Trader Funding pays out Same-day approval.
Risk & Drawdown Rules
Risk rules are a key difference for funded traders: Bulenox lists its daily drawdown as "Drawdown up to $1,500 ($25K), $2,500 ($50K), $3,000 ($100K), $4,500 ($150K), $5,500 ($250K). EOD option (Opt 2) available per tier.", while Elite Trader Funding lists "None on 1 Step, Static, Fast Track, and DTF plans; End of Day Realized on EOD and Diamond Hands plans.". Always confirm the drawdown type before buying, since a trailing rule behaves very differently from a static end-of-day one.
